Features of the Xiaomi power system
Xiaomi’s smart vacuum cleaners are designed to be always ready to go. Even when it’s off, the power controller keeps monitoring the battery and sensors, meaning that the device consumes energy even when it seems to be asleep.
The main problem with transportation is that it can be activated randomly, and a strong shaking or vibration can be perceived by the accelerometer as a signal to start cleaning or move to the base, and the traffic mode blocks all physical buttons and sensors, eliminating this possibility.
In addition, lithium-ion batteries installed in these devices are sensitive to extreme temperatures. When transported in winter in an unheated body or in summer under direct sunlight, the battery can fail. The critical threshold is considered to be below -10 ° C and above +45 ° C, so the time spent outdoors should be minimal.
⚠️ Warning: Never leave a robot vacuum cleaner in the trunk of a car overnight or for long periods of time.Sharp temperature swings can cause condensation inside the case, causing electronics to short circuit.

Activation of transport mode through the annex
The most reliable way to prepare the Xiaomi Vacuum for a trip is to use the official Mi Home or Roborock app. Most modern models have a special feature in their software, often called “Transport Mode” or “Delivery Mode”.
To activate this feature, you need to perform a series of sequential actions in the application interface. First, make sure that the robot is connected to Wi-Fi and displayed as “Online”. Then go to the settings of the particular device, where, depending on the firmware, the option may be in different menu sections.
The activation process may vary depending on the model. For example, in some versions of Dreame firmware, you need to press and hold the return button on the base, and in the application select the appropriate item. In classic Xiaomi models, you just need to find the switch in the Settings section» → «General».
Once activated, the device will go into deep sleep, the indicators can blink in a way that confirms the transition, and now no push of the buttons on the body will be able to wake the machine, which guarantees safety when loading.
- 📱 Open the Mi Home app and select your vacuum cleaner.
- 🔌 Click on the three dots in the upper right corner to enter the settings menu.
- 🚚 Find the “Transport Mode” (or “Delivery Mode”) and activate it.
- ✅ Wait for voice confirmation or light indication of successful transition.
This is a protective property that ensures that the device does not start cleaning in a closed box.
Mechanical shutdown and battery operation
If the software method is not available or the device model does not support remote control, you have to physically turn off the power source, which for most Xiaomi models means access to the internal battery compartment.
The procedure requires caution, because there are delicate components inside the case. First, you need to flip the robot vacuum cleaner and remove the top cover. Depending on the model, it can be attached to latches or screws. For Xiaomi Mi Robot Vacuum 1st Gen, you will need to remove four screws around the perimeter.
Once you remove the lid, you'll see the main battery pack, and the connector that connects the battery to the motherboard often has a special safety tongue or just a tight connection, and physically turning off the plume is the only way to guarantee 100% no current in the circuit.
☑️ Check before disconnecting the battery
When working with the battery, be safe. Don't short-circuit the contacts with metal objects. If you plan to store the device for a long time, the disconnected battery will save charge better, but it is still recommended to recharge it every six months.
⚠️ Warning: When disconnecting the battery, monitor the integrity of the plume. Excessive effort can lead to the break of contacts, the restoration of which will require soldering and qualified repair.
Some users prefer not to disassemble the device completely, but simply turn it off with a button. However, for long-term transportation this is not recommended, since phantom leak currents will still discharge the lithium-ion cell.
Packaging preparation and sensor protection
The right packaging is the guarantee that the robot will be able to travel safely, the body of the device is full of sensors that are extremely sensitive to impact and contamination, and special attention should be paid to the laser rangefinder (LDS), which is located on the top panel.
The laser module has a movable part and complex optics. Shaking when transported without fixation can shift the calibration or damage the rotation mechanism. Before packaging, be sure to wipe the lens of the rangefinder with a soft cloth and, if possible, seal the movable part with paint tape for fixation.
Also, side sensors and wheels need protection, which can be stuffed with dust or small debris, which, when vibrating along the way, will turn into an abrasive.
| Element | Risks in transportation | Protection method |
|---|---|---|
| Laser rangefinder (LDS) | Calibration bias, engine failure | Scotch fixation, soft wrapping |
| Wheels. | Stucking garbage in the axis | Cleaning, packing in a bag |
| Charging contacts | Oxidation, short circuit. | Insulation with duct tape |
| Dust collector | Spilling dust inside the body | Total devastation and washing |
The original box with foam inserts is perfect for packaging. If it's lost, use a dense cardboard and bubble wrap. The device should not hang around inside the box.
Actions after transport
Once the robot vacuum cleaner has been delivered to its destination, it cannot be immediately turned on and cleaned up. A sharp temperature difference (if the device was transported in the cold) takes time to acclimatize.
Leave the device at room temperature for at least 2-3 hours, this is necessary to equalize the temperature of the internal components and evaporate possible condensation.

Then you have the reverse preparation procedure. If you've physically turned off the battery, plug the plume back in before you click. Make sure all the connectors are sitting tight. Then turn on the power button.
Check the basic systems: brush rotation, wheel movement and, most importantly, laser rangefinder operation. Start building the map again if the old one is lost or if you are in a new room.
- ❄️ Hold the device at room temperature 2-3 hour.
- 🔋 Connect the battery (if it is disconnected) and set it on charging.
- 🔄 Turn off transport mode via the app or button.
- 🧹 Run a test run to check all systems.
⚠️ If after transportation, the robot makes strange sounds when rotating LDS-Do not attempt to lubricate the module yourself, this may require recalibration at the service center.
Frequent mistakes in preparing for the move
Many users make common mistakes that can cost a device life, the most common being leaving water in a wet cleaning tank, and even a small amount of fluid when shaken can get onto an electronic circuit board.
The second mistake is packing a dirty device, and the residue of dust and hair on the brushes can compress and jam the motor of the main brush on the first start after you move, and always clean the car in front of the road.

Keep the original packaging from the robot vacuum cleaner. The foam molds perfectly replicate the contours of the device and provide better protection than any available materials.
It is also a mistake to ignore the firmware update before the trip, and sometimes new software versions fix power management bugs, which can be critical for future stability.
And remember, the charging base, which also needs to be properly packed, folded up the cable and secured the contacts, and the base doesn't have complex mechanisms, but hitting a hard object can split the plastic case.
